Big Band & Jazz Greats

When it comes to influences, Rubin draws inspiration from a wide range of drummers across various genres, but there are two drummers Ilan name dropped when he spoke to us recently; Buddy Rich and Louie Bellson.


“I really love the big band and jazz greats; Buddy Rich and Joe morello” Although he doesn’t consider himself a connoisseur of the music, he’s aware that “these drummers to the artistry of drumming and soloing to its peak”.

On Buddy Rich and Louie Bellson, Rubin speaks with passion: “They just played so well, and were able to solo in such a musical way, it really impacted me around 11, 12 years old. And made me really realise that the boring rudiments that you should be learning… that’s the greatest application of those things. And realising that was a huge benefit to my playing. It’s something I’ve incorporated into the music that I play.”

How to play drums like Ilan Rubin

While it is impossible to replicate Rubin's distinctive style completely, there are certain techniques and practices that aspiring drummers can incorporate into their playing to capture some essence of his genius.

We spoke to Ilan to get his unique perspective on how students should approach learning the drums. One of his core beliefs is that basic beats can be overlooked when trying to develop your sound:

“If I’m using a basic beat, I’m sure that basic beat has been used 10,000 times but it’s serving its purpose of providing the tempo and backbone, and the groove. That’s another thing that really makes drums in particular a fascinating instrument is that 10 people can play the exact same beat and all sound different. And make you feel differently, as to whether somethings behind or feels rushed or is on top of it, and all of that is very personal as to how you want to play”.

Beginner drummers should focus on developing a strong sense of timing and rhythm around basic beats and then look at how to add their personal sound to those parts.

  1. Focus on timing and rhythm: Developing a strong sense of timing and rhythm is crucial. Practice with a metronome and work on playing in different time signatures to improve your overall precision.
  2. Study different musical genres: To broaden your musical vocabulary, explore various genres and learn drum parts from different styles. This will help you develop versatility and adaptability, just like Rubin did when he listened closely to the drumming of Buddy Rich and Louie Bellson.
  3. Experiment with different textures: Incorporating electronic elements into your setup can add unique textures to your playing. Explore electronic drum pads and triggers to expand your sonic palette.
  4. Embrace creativity: Don't be afraid to take risks and think outside the box. Experiment with different patterns, fills, and dynamics to bring your own unique voice to the drum kit.

Quickfire Ilan Rubin FAQs

Who is Ilan Rubin?

Ilan Rubin is an American musician, songwriter, and multi-instrumentalist, best known as the drummer for the bands Nine Inch Nails, Angels & Airwaves, and his own project, The New Regime.

What bands has Ilan Rubin been a part of?

Ilan Rubin has been a member of Nine Inch Nails, Angels & Airwaves, and The New Regime. He has also played with other bands, including Paramore and Lostprophets.

When did Ilan Rubin join Nine Inch Nails?

Ilan Rubin joined Nine Inch Nails in 2009, becoming the youngest member to ever play with the band.

What instruments does Ilan Rubin play?

Ilan Rubin is a versatile musician who plays drums, guitar, bass, keyboards, and sings.

What is The New Regime?

The New Regime is Ilan Rubin's solo project, where he writes, performs, and produces all the music. The project showcases his talents beyond drumming, featuring him on various instruments and vocals.

How old was Ilan Rubin when he started playing drums?

Ilan Rubin began playing drums at a very young age, reportedly starting at around 8 years old.

What albums has Ilan Rubin released with The New Regime?

The New Regime has released several albums, including "Coup," "Speak Through The White Noise," and "Heart Mind Body & Soul."

Did Ilan Rubin play with any bands before joining Nine Inch Nails?

Yes, before joining Nine Inch Nails, Ilan Rubin played with Lostprophets and filled in as a touring drummer for Paramore.

Has Ilan Rubin collaborated with other artists?

Yes, Ilan Rubin has collaborated with various artists throughout his career, both as a drummer and a producer.

What style of drumming is Ilan Rubin known for?

Ilan Rubin is known for his powerful and dynamic drumming style, which incorporates elements of rock, alternative, and electronic music.

Where is Ilan Rubin from?

Ilan Rubin was born and raised in San Diego, California, USA.
